Common Mistakes to Avoid: Ensuring the Longevity of Detroit Axle Wheel Bearings

  • Neglecting Maintenance: Failure to perform regular inspections and lubrication can lead to premature wear and failure.
  • Improper Installation: Incorrect installation techniques can compromise the performance and lifespan of Detroit Axle wheel bearings.
  • Using Substandard Parts: Non-genuine or low-quality bearings may not meet the same exacting standards as Detroit Axle parts.
  • Overloading the Vehicle: Exceeding load capacity limits places undue stress on Detroit Axle wheel bearings, reducing their longevity.
  • Ignoring Warning Signs: Dismissing signs of wear or damage can escalate into more severe issues, resulting in costly repairs.

Effective Strategies for Fleet Maintenance Optimization

  1. Centralized Procurement: Streamline procurement and secure cost savings by establishing a centralized procurement system for Detroit Axle wheel bearings.
  2. Predictive Maintenance: Implement a predictive maintenance program to monitor bearing performance and identify potential issues before they become critical.
  3. Fleet Management Software: Utilize fleet management software to track vehicle maintenance, monitor bearing performance, and optimize maintenance schedules.
  4. Training and Education: Provide comprehensive training and education to fleet mechanics on the proper installation and maintenance of Detroit Axle wheel bearings.
  5. Supplier Partnerships: Forge strategic partnerships with reputable suppliers like Detroit Axle to ensure reliable access to genuine parts and technical support.
